Arrowhead Tools and KYKLOS 4.0: The collaboration on industry 4.0 continues to expand

Arrowhead Tools and KYKLOS 4.0: The collaboration on industry 4.0 continues to expand

Tweet

Recently the Arrowhead Tools project was recognized by the Royal Swedish Academy of Engineering Sciences for its potential to create long-term benefits to society by engaging a range of stakeholders.

So it is perhaps no surprise that the Arrowhead Tools project continues to expand and establish collaborations with other important Industry 4.0 projects. One such example is the initiative by Kjell Bengtsson, of Arrowhead Tools partner Jotne EPM Technology, to invite members of KYKLOS 4.0 to join the recent workshop in Porto. The workshop was already bringing together 150 researchers from Arrowhead Tools and Productive 4.0 two of Europe’s largest automation projects. KYKLOS 4.0 is an EU-funded project that aims to demonstrate how cyber-physical systems, augmented reality and artificial intelligence can make circular manufacturing more efficient. New scalable circular manufacturing technologies could have an important impact on reuse, recycling and waste elimination, all important elements to ensure more sustainable industrial practices in the future.

Artemis

ARTEMIS Industry Association strives for a leading position of Europe in Embedded Intelligence. The Association is a membership organization for the European R&I actors with more than 180 members and associates from all over Europe. The multidisciplinary nature of the membership provides an excellent network for the exchange of technology ideas, cross-domain fertilisation, as well as for large innovation initiatives. As private partner in ECSEL Joint Undertaking, ARTEMIS-IA supports formation of consortia and initiation of project proposals for joint collaboration and creates the meeting place where key industry players and other R&D&I actors identify strategic high priority topics for collaborative R&I projects.
